What is a Private Psychiatrist?
A private psychiatrist is a clinically experienced doctor who focuses on identifying and dealing with mental health disorders. Unlike NHS practitioners, who often work within a framework of restricted resources and time restraints, private psychiatrists have more autonomy and flexibility in how they deliver care. They can use customized treatment plans, more extensive consultations, and typically access to sophisticated treatments and medications.
Common Services Offered by Private Psychiatrists:Comprehensive psychiatric assessmentsDiagnosis of mental health conditionsMedication managementPsychiatric therapy (consisting of CBT, psychoanalysis, and so on)Support for numerous conditions such as anxiety, depression, bipolar disorder, and schizophreniaThe Process of Consulting a Private Psychiatrist
The journey normally starts with a preliminary assessment, throughout which the psychiatrist examines the client's history and signs. Based upon this assessment, they develop a customized treatment strategy. Follow-up appointments are scheduled as essential, based on the patient's progress.
Benefits of Seeking Private Psychiatry in the UK
While the NHS is a beacon of wish for many, private pay psychiatrist near me psychiatric services provide unique benefits:
1. Lowered Wait TimesOne of the most considerable benefits of speaking with a private psychiatrist is the lowered wait time for appointments. While NHS waiting lists can span months, private psychiatrists can often see clients within days.2. Personalized CarePrivate psychiatrists frequently supply more personalized attention due to smaller sized caseloads and longer visit times, enabling them to customize their approach to the special requirements of each patient.3. Continuity of CarePatients take advantage of constant care because private psychiatrists typically manage the cases themselves, decreasing the likelihood of being handed off between different specialists.4. Greater Choice and AccessibilityPatients have the freedom to choose their psychiatrist near me private practice based upon specialized or individual preferences, which can enhance the healing relationship.5. Access to Diverse TreatmentsMany private psychiatrists are geared up to offer innovative treatments and therapies that might not yet be extensively readily available within the NHS.Challenges of Private Psychiatry
In spite of its various benefits, private psychiatry does present specific challenges:
1. CostThe primary drawback is the financial aspect. Private psychiatric services can be costly, and not all health insurance policies cover them.2. Restricted Availability for Specialized ServicesIn rural locations, access to private psychiatrists may be limited, making it difficult for some patients to find neighboring experts.3. Q2: Will my medical insurance cover private psychiatric services?
A2: Coverage depends upon your particular insurance coverage. It's recommended to consult your insurance provider to identify what services are covered.
Q3: How long do consultations normally last?
A3: Initial evaluations usually last 60 to 90 minutes, while follow-up visits might range from 30 to 60 minutes, depending upon the treatment plan.
Q4: Can a private psychiatrist prescribe medication?
A4: Yes, private psychiatrists are totally qualified to recommend medications as part of their treatment strategies.
Q5: Is it possible to transition from NHS to private care efficiently?
A5: Yes, lots of patients transition from NHS services to private look after numerous factors. A recommendation from your NHS psychiatrist can reduce this procedure.
